cambiaron el server de lugar??

Iniciado por Sk9ITk5Z, 15 Septiembre 2011, 00:09 AM

0 Miembros y 1 Visitante están viendo este tema.

Sk9ITk5Z

pues esa es mi duda el firefox me dice que ahora esta en Francia que tan cierto es eso?
Este es un pueblo de corazón extraviado, no quiere conocer mis caminos por eso no entraran en mi descanso.

el-brujo

Totalmente cierto, nos hemos movido de servidor de Sagonet (USA, Tampa, Florida) a OVH (Paris, Francia)

Un nuevo BiXeon (8 Cores), 24 GB de Ram y Raid 0 de discos SSD.

La migración ha sido hoy mismo y las dns ya han sido refrescadas, prácticamente el 99% de usuarios ya va a parar a la nueva ip.

Sk9ITk5Z

a mira, y se puede saber porque? digo porque ni cuenta nos dimos al menos yo no vi que se la pagina estuviera offline ni nada de eso...
Este es un pueblo de corazón extraviado, no quiere conocer mis caminos por eso no entraran en mi descanso.

el-brujo

pues nos hemos cambiado porque el anterior servidor era ya viejo (Xeon 4 cores, 4GB de ram y discos SCSI, conexión 100Mbp/s) y necesitabamos más potencia, más prestaciones. OVH tiene muy buenos precios, conexiones y servidores.

Ni el foro ni la web estuvieron off-line en ningún momento, fue transparente para el usuario, moví el mysql (base de datos) al nuevo servidor, y los que entraban al viejo server se conectaban al mysql remoto para no perder ningún mensaje.

Sk9ITk5Z

a gracias por la aclaración, buen trabajo  :)
Este es un pueblo de corazón extraviado, no quiere conocer mis caminos por eso no entraran en mi descanso.

PanConMantequilla

#5
Cita de: el-brujo en 15 Septiembre 2011, 16:11 PM
Ni el foro ni la web estuvieron off-line en ningún momento, fue transparente para el usuario, moví el mysql (base de datos) al nuevo servidor, y los que entraban al viejo server se conectaban al mysql remoto para no perder ningún mensaje.

Siempre me pregunte como migraban de un lugar a otro sin tener que cambiar el index a "En construccion..." pero aqui me queda una duda
En el transcurso de "mover" el mysql (db.sql), me imagino que debe pesar mas de 1 GB y por tal motivo el proceso no debe ser rapido, en ese instante suceden muchas cosas en el foro, postean, responden post, actualizan perfiles, etc y todos esos datos donde se guardan si se supone que la db esta en medio camino trasladandose al nuevo servidor  :huh: , además esta db que esta en camino hacia el nuevo server estaria desactualizada, por lo mismo que estuvo trasladandose perdio una serie de datos que se hacian en ese instante.
y como le hacen para subir db tan grandes? una vez intente importar una db de 80 mb por phpmyadmin ( ;D) y nunca pudo subir completamente


.:UND3R:.

Cita de: PanConMantequilla en 15 Septiembre 2011, 22:13 PM
Siempre me pregunte como migraban de un lugar a otro sin tener que cambiar el index a "En construccion..." pero aqui me queda una duda
En el transcurso de "mover" el mysql (db.sql), me imagino que debe pesar mas de 1 GB y por tal motivo el proceso no debe ser rapido, en ese instante suceden muchas cosas en el foro, postean, responden post, actualizan perfiles, etc y todos esos datos donde se guardan si se supone que la db esta en medio camino trasladandose al nuevo servidor  :huh: , además esta db que esta en camino hacia el nuevo server estaria desactualizada, por lo mismo que estuvo trasladandose perdio una serie de datos que se hacian en ese instante.
y como le hacen para subir db tan grandes? una vez intente importar una db de 80 mb por phpmyadmin ( ;D) y nunca pudo subir completamente



Excelente pregunta.  ::)

Solicitudes de crack, keygen, serial solo a través de mensajes privados (PM)

simorg

CitarExcelente pregunta.


jajaja, esque el-brujo es mucho brujo.



;D

Randomize

El secreto de Alex es su gata chafardera, ella ha movido el foro  :xD

el-brujo

PanConMantequilla después de hacer muchos cambios de servidor del foro se va cogiendo algo de prática. Hemos estado en pocos años en diferentes sitios: Sagonet, ServePath, Powweb, OVH.

Seguro que hay varias maneras de hacerlo rápidamente.  En el caso del foro ya lo tenía todo preparado, la gracia fue hacerlo rápidamente y una mañana (que hay menos actividad y transacciones) para que nadie se diera cuenta, entonces realmente si hubo una pequeña caída, pero fueron apenas unos segundos y el foro salía en modo mantenimiento, pero seguía on-line.

Primero con mysqldump guardé la base de datos del foro y la importé al nuevo servidor, entonces puse el foro en mantenimiento (no se puede postear, sólo mirar) unos segundos, mientras importaba la base de datos al nuevo servidor, después puse que el servidor viejo se conectará al mysql del servidor nuevo (remotamente).


De esta manera la gente entraba al servidor viejo, pero la base de datos del foro ya estaba en el nuevo foro, entonces ya cambié las dns y la mayoría ya entraban al nuevo server, pero los que no, que veían el viejo server (hasta que se refrescan las dns completamente) no se daban cuenta.

Para importar la BD no usé phpMyAdmin, mysqldump y directamente vía ssh con wget para bajarlo, el foro ocupa más de 1GB, pero con conexiones de 100Mb/s es un momento bajar la base de datos del foro.

Aquí te dejo mi chuleta de los pasos que seguí:

CitarSagonet
cd /
tar cvzf home.tar.gz /home

OVH
wget home.tar.gz
del httpd y foro
tar xvzf home.tar.gz

Sagonet
Comprimir todas bases de datos
Bind DNS --> apuntar nuevas ips

OVH
wget bases_de_datos
mysql restaurar todo

Sagonet
poner mysql remoto
/foro/Settings.php

dominio
DNS
Cambiar ns58.elhacker.net y ns59.elhacker.net
por ns93.elhacker.net y ns2.elhacker.net